Chainlink's Moment in the Sun

Chainlink (LINK) is making serious moves, positioning itself as the go-to infrastructure for connecting traditional finance (TradFi) with the decentralized world (DeFi). We're talking real-world assets (RWAs) like stocks, bonds, and real estate getting tokenized and brought onto the blockchain. And Chainlink? They're the plumbers making sure all that data flows securely and compliantly.

Sergey Nazarov, the big cheese at Chainlink, even had a pow-wow with SEC Chairman Paul Atkins and White House crypto liaison Patrick Witt. That's a major signal that regulators are paying attention and looking to integrate tokenized assets into the financial system. Word on the street is Nazarov was impressed by the shift in attitude under the new leadership, moving away from the old regulation-by-enforcement playbook.

The SEC's Evolving Stance

The SEC's been a tough crowd, but things seem to be changing. They're starting to realize that tokenization is the future, and they need to figure out how to make it work within existing rules. Nazarov's optimistic that blockchain infrastructure can fit within broker-dealer and transfer agent regulations, potentially enabling full-scale tokenization as early as mid-2026. That's like, next year!

This shift in tone is huge. The SEC and CFTC are even teaming up to harmonize oversight of digital asset derivatives, including perpetual futures contracts. They're talking consistent capital requirements, simplified reporting standards, and faster approvals for new products. It's like they're finally speaking the same language.

On-Chain Compliance: The Name of the Game

Compliance is the name of the game. Chainlink's all about providing trusted, verifiable real-world data to blockchains, which is crucial for tokenized assets. More RWA adoption means more demand for LINK tokens, which are staked by node operators to secure this data infrastructure.

And get this: Chainlink's Cross-Chain Interoperability Protocol (CCIP) now supports over 60 blockchains, enabling secure tokenized asset settlements across public and private networks. Institutions like JPMorgan and SWIFT are already using it to connect over 11,000 financial institutions to blockchain ecosystems. That's serious validation.
